FAC § 23043

Any agent of the department or any peace officer may, for the purpose of making an investigation, do any of the following:

(a) Stop any conveyance which is transporting on any public thoroughfare any horse, mule, burro, or sheep, the carcass of any such animal which has the skin on it, or the hide or skin of any such animal.

(b) Take possession of any horse, mule, burro, or sheep, the carcass of any such animal which has the hide or skin on it, or the hide or skin of any such animal and hold it for 30 days pending an investigation.
